Gastric Ulcers: A Devastating Digestive Disorder Looming Inside You

The number of people with active ulcers is on the rise in the United States. Experts even approximate that two percent of all Americans are presently affected with this kind of health condition, while an additional ten percent will surely contract ulcers later in their lives. But among all sufferers of active ulcers, more than fifteen percent yield to gastric ulcers, which is one of the most common digestive disorders.

Elements That Trigger Gastric Ulcers

Basically, gastric ulcers happen when digestive acids and other intestinal juices begin to eat away the protective layers of your stomach. Usually, this condition is brought about by taking too much medication, particularly NSAIDs or non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s like ibuprofen and aspirin. Alcohol, caffeine, and smoking are also big factors that cause gastric ulcers. For these reasons, most cases of gastric ulcers are male aged 55 to 70 years old.

Gastric ulcers can also be caused by having a large population of H. pylori in your stomach, this is a type of bacteria that can drastically devastate the protective mucus of the stomach, allowing digestive acids to uncontrollably erode the organ’s lining. Studies show that around 80% of all cases of gastric ulcers are directly connected to H. pylori bacteria.

There is also an invisible factor that can bring about or accelerate the existence of ulcers in the stomach. A number of studies found out that stress can also be a big factor for this health condition. When you are stressed, your stomach produces more than the normal amounts of gastric acids which, as mentioned, can erode your stomach lining faster than you can take antacids.

Dealing With Gastric Ulcers

Fortunately, having gastric ulcers is not like having an incurable disease. There are several ways to deal with this health condition. Basically, doctors will prescribe medication that can significantly reduce the amounts of acid and other erosive digestive juices in your stomach; most of these medications can be bought from an online pharmacy.

For more complicated cases of this digestive disorder, experts may also suggest a surgical solution. Gastric ulcers can be considered lethal if they cause internal bleeding or cause blockage in your stomach. When active ulcers start to perforate the stomach walls, a surgical operation may be the only option. Your doctor will also advise on the elimination of H. pylori bacteria in your system to totally stop the occurrence of the symptoms.

For your part, you need to carry out certain changes in your lifestyle. You might want to think about cutting down or totally avoiding caffeine, alcohol, and smoking. Eating a healthy diet and simmering down your stress can definitely be good for you.
